site stats

Linear median algorithm

Nettet11. okt. 2010 · I believe it has to do with assuring a "good" split. Dividing into 5-element blocks assures a worst-case split of 70-30. The standard argument goes like this: of the … NettetMedian-finding algorithms (also called linear-time selection algorithms) use a divide and conquer strategy to efficiently compute the i^\text {th} ith smallest number in an unsorted list of size n n, where i i is an integer between 1 1 and n n. Selection algorithms are …

K’th Smallest/Largest Element in Unsorted Array Worst case …

In computer science, the median of medians is an approximate median selection algorithm, frequently used to supply a good pivot for an exact selection algorithm, most commonly quickselect, that selects the kth smallest element of an initially unsorted array. Median of medians finds an approximate median in linear time. Using this approximate median as an improved pivot, the worst-case complexity of quickselect reduces from quadratic to linear, which is also the asy… Nettet17. jul. 2024 · Median of medians can be used as a pivot strategy in quicksort, yielding an optimal algorithm. 10, 1, 67, 20, 56, 8 ,43, 90, 54, 34, 0 for this array the med... alberto vasallo https://eastwin.org

WO2024038363A1 - Rhinitis diagnosis apparatus, method, and …

Nettet9.3-7. First, we find the median of the set, it costs O (n), then we create another array that contains the absolute distance between the median and each element. Then we use the SELECT procedure to select the kth smallest element p in the new array, at last, we compare each element in S with median, if the distance between element and median ... Nettet1. aug. 2024 · Solution 1. The key section of the Wikipedia article says. The median-calculating recursive call does not exceed worst-case linear behavior because the list of medians is 20% of the size of the list, while the other recursive call recurse on at most 70% of the list, making the running time. T ( n) ≤ T ( n / 5) + T ( 7 ⋅ n / 10) + O ( n). Nettet7. apr. 2024 · Implement the worst case linear median selection algorithm by taking the median of medians (MoM) as the pivotal element and check for correctness. Take different sizes for each trivial partition (3/5/7 ... alberto vassena

Analysis of quicksort (article) Quick sort Khan Academy

Category:Theil–Sen estimator - Wikipedia

Tags:Linear median algorithm

Linear median algorithm

Median Finding Algorithm - Cornell University

NettetIf X = F = C, a k-median algorithm simply clusters the points in the metric space. 1.3 Existing Theoretical Research There is a large body of existing research on k-median … Nettet16. jun. 2016 · Geometric Median in Nearly Linear Time. Michael B. Cohen, Yin Tat Lee, Gary Miller, Jakub Pachocki, Aaron Sidford. In this paper we provide faster algorithms …

Linear median algorithm

Did you know?

Nettet13. apr. 2024 · Comparison-based sorting algorithms. These compare elements of the data set and determine their order based on the result of the comparison. Examples of comparison-based sorting algorithms include ... Nettet18. mai 2012 · Divide the array into n/5 groups where each group consisting of 5 elements. Now a1,a2,a3....a (n/5) represent the medians of each group. x = Median of the …

Nettet3. apr. 2024 · We propose a Python package called dipwmsearch, which provides an original and efficient algorithm for this task (it first enumerates matching words for the di-PWM, and then searches these all at once in the sequence, even if the latter contains IUPAC codes).The user benefits from an easy installation via Pypi or conda, a … Nettet21. jan. 2016 · 2) The method you use does not return the median, it just return a number which is not so far from the median. To get the median, you need to count how many …

Nettet24. mar. 2024 · The code implements the “Worst-case linear time algorithm to find the k-th smallest element” using the Decrease and Conquer strategy. The steps of the … NettetThe present disclosure relates to a rhinitis diagnosis apparatus, method, and recording medium, and can provide a rhinitis diagnosis apparatus, method, and recording medium, in which a rhinitis score is predicted by individually using characteristic information of a patient without the patient having to personally visit a hospital. In particular, provided …

NettetIn non-parametric statistics, the Theil–Sen estimator is a method for robustly fitting a line to sample points in the plane (simple linear regression) by choosing the median of the slopes of all lines through pairs of points. It has also been called Sen's slope estimator, slope selection, the single median method, the Kendall robust line-fit method, and the …

NettetWhether or not the median-of-medians algorithm with groups of size 3 runs in linear time is an open problem as said in [1] (while they proposed a variant running in linear time). I checked some follow-up papers and no one has a progress on showing the complexity of this algorithm. I believe it still remains open now. alberto vastaNettet7. apr. 2024 · 算法(Python版)今天准备开始学习一个热门项目:The Algorithms - Python。 参与贡献者众多,非常热门,是获得156K星的神级项目。 项目地址 git地址项目概况说明Python中实现的所有算法-用于教育 实施仅用于学习目… alberto vasquez neurology st petersburg flNettet29. nov. 2024 · Sort the array arr [] in increasing order. If number of elements in arr [] is odd, then median is arr [n/2]. If the number of elements in arr [] is even, median is … alberto v d\u0027esteNettetAnnals of Emerging Technologies in Computing (AETiC) Vol. 3, No. 3, 2024 . Research Article . A Diabetic Disease Prediction Model Based on Classification Algorithms alberto vecchiettiNettet8. nov. 2024 · The Zestimate® home valuation model is Zillow’s estimate of a home’s market value. A Zestimate incorporates public, MLS and user-submitted data into Zillow’s proprietary formula, also taking into account home facts, location and market trends. It is not an appraisal and can’t be used in place of an appraisal. alberto vasco uribe biografiaalberto vázquez figueroa wikipediaNettetThe idea is to use the "median of medians" algorithm twice and partition only after that. This lowers the quality of the pivot but is faster. In the paper they call it "The Repeated Step Algorithm". alberto vecchione